Please help! trying to find tach wire!
Installing a remote start on my 99, I need to hook up the tachometer wire otherwise it will not stay running. Manual says the wire should have between 1 and 6v. anybody know where this is? Please help, this is the only wall im hitting to get the remote start to function. Thanks

I believe the 24 valve trucks get the tach signal from the crank or cam position sensor. You have one or the other depending on the year of truck, but I do not remember what years had which sensor.

check your manual. I installed a remote starter on mine, and IIRC I tapped into the crank sensor, or was it the alt output, some remotes sense alt out to confirm the engine is running ,also my remote starter had the diesel option (make sure yours does or it may not start)
